Category questions

  • How do I calculate cost per processed pound in an industrial laundry? Add all monthly variable and fixed costs (labor, water, gas, chemicals, linen replacement, and overhead) and divide by clean pounds processed. The Cost Per Processed Pound calculator does this and lets you break out each driver. Most full-service plants land between 25 and 55 cents per pound, so watch labor and utilities first since they usually make up 60 to 70 percent of the total.
  • How much water should a tunnel washer use per pound? A modern continuous batch (tunnel) washer typically uses 0.5 to 1.5 gallons per pound with reuse and recovery, while conventional open pocket washers run 2.5 to 3.5 gallons per pound. Use the Water Use Per Pound calculator to compare your actual meter readings against these targets. Water above 2 gallons per pound in a tunnel usually points to a failed reuse tank or over-flushing.
  • What is a good washer utilization rate? Target 85 to 95 percent of rated capacity per turn. The Washer Utilization calculator compares your average load weight against machine rating and turns per shift. Running open pocket washers at 70 percent fill wastes water, chemical, and labor on every cycle, so under-loading is often more costly than a slightly longer formula. Pair it with Tunnel Washer Output to size true daily throughput.
  • How do I account for linen and garment loss in rental margins? Linen loss (shrinkage from theft, damage, and abandonment) typically runs 5 to 12 percent of inventory annually and must be funded through a Replacement Reserve. Use the Linen Loss Rate and Replacement Reserve calculators to set a per-piece reserve, then feed that into Margin. A route losing 15 percent of garments a year can turn a profitable account negative even at full rental price.
  • How is rewash rate connected to plant capacity? Every rewashed pound consumes a second cycle of water, chemical, gas, and labor while displacing new work, so a 6 percent rewash rate effectively cuts usable capacity by roughly that much. The Rewash Rate and Stain Rework Cost calculators quantify both the direct cost and the lost throughput. Keeping rewash under 3 to 4 percent is a common benchmark for a well-run tunnel operation.
